Is Gary Gensler Holding Back Web3? Discover the Shocking Truth Behind His Actions
Reinout te Brake | 30 Aug 2024 03:12 UTC
In the world of cryptocurrency and blockchain technology, few figures have evoked as much debate and controversy as Gary Gensler, chair of the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). His tenure has been characterized by a blend of aggressive regulatory actions and an apparent lack of clear guidance on pivotal issues facing the industry. This article delves into the complexities and contradictions of Gensler's leadership, examining everything from his surprising ties to industry insiders to his ambiguous stance on critical regulatory matters.
Gensler’s Shift from Blockchain Advocate to SEC Regulator
Before taking up the reins at the SEC, Gary Gensler was renowned for his role at MIT’s Sloan School of Management, where he fervently supported blockchain’s potential to revolutionize the financial sector. His lectures and public speeches painted him as a champion of innovation, advocating for the decentralization benefits that blockchain technology offers.
However, upon his appointment as the SEC Chair, Gensler’s stance seemed to take a 180-degree turn. Today, his regulatory policies are perceived by many as an impediment to the growth and innovation of blockchain in the U.S., sparking concerns about his underlying motives and whether his actions truly serve the public and industry's best interests.
The Ambiguity Surrounding ethereum’s Regulatory Status
One of the most glaring issues under Gensler's leadership is the lack of clear guidance on whether ethereum, one of the largest and most widely used blockchain platforms, is considered a security under U.S. law. Despite being directly questioned at a congressional hearing, Gensler evaded providing a definitive answer, leaving investors and companies operating in the space in a state of uncertainty.
This unwillingness to offer clarity not only breeds frustration but also reflects a significant flaw in regulatory leadership. The main objective of the SEC is to establish clear, enforceable rules while protecting investors, yet Gensler's ambiguity on such a crucial question undermines this goal.
Questionable Ties to FTX and Implications for Regulatory Impartiality
Gensler's credibility takes a further hit due to his connections with individuals linked to the now-defunct cryptocurrency exchange FTX. Notably, his relationship with Caroline Ellison, former CEO of Alameda Research and a close family friend, raises questions about the potential conflict of interest in his regulatory decision-making, especially given the delayed SEC action against FTX until its collapse was imminent.
Add to this a private meeting with FTX founder Sam Bankman-Fried prior to the exchange’s downfall, and it's clear why there are growing concerns over Gensler's impartiality and ethics in his capacity as the head of the SEC.
The Misuse of Bank Failures to Justify Overregulation
Gensler's misleading statements linking the failures of banks like Signature and Silvergate to their cryptocurrency engagements is another contentious issue. These banks' collapses were primarily due to poor management of interest rate risks and liquidity crises, not their crypto affiliations. However, Gensler’s narrative falsely implicates the crypto industry in these failures, using them to justify overreaching regulations.
Unwarranted Aggression Towards NFTs and Ripple Labs
The recent Wells Notice issued to OpenSea, suggesting that certain NFTs might be securities, exemplifies Gensler’s aggressive regulatory stance towards the crypto sector. This move has caused unease within the nft community, which largely revolves around consumer enjoyment rather than financial investment.
Similarly, the SEC’s ongoing legal battle with Ripple Labs over XRP’s status further exemplifies the shaky foundation of Gensler’s broad interpretation of securities law, leading to several court losses for the SEC. This inconsistency in regulatory approach reveals a concerning level of incompetence at the helm of the agency.
The Consequences of Gensler’s Overreach
Gary Gensler’s tenure as SEC Chair is marked by a lack of transparency, inconsistency, and an overextension of regulatory reach. His reluctance to provide clear guidelines, combined with questionable affiliations and misleading statements, portrays him as a regulator more interested in control than constructive oversight. His actions threaten to stifle innovation, driving blockchain innovations out of the U.S. and eroding the principles of decentralization and empowerment that the technology stands for.
Conclusion
Under Gary Gensler’s guidance, the SEC appears untrustworthy and overly aggressive, failing to offer the clarity and fairness expected of a regulatory body. By avoiding straightforward questions like ethereum’s status as a security and engaging in questionable interactions with industry insiders, Gensler has positioned the SEC in opposition to the future of cryptocurrency. His leadership raises significant concerns about the SEC’s role and its impact on the advancement of blockchain technology.
